Established in 2013, IPS Ireland has evolved into Irelands largest supplier of access platform parts, service, crane pads and workshop consumables & supplies.

The company has recently partnered up with UK based Xenith Heights as an exclusive distributer of their full range of Aresta safety products. The aim of the new deal will be to increase its market penetration and customer satisfaction across the island of Ireland.

Xenith Heights is a UK based industrial firm that focuses on the design, manufacturing, and supply of fall arrest equipment and safety harness for work-at-height tasks including scaffolding and renovation projects. Aresta Safety provides technical solutions to protect workers from falls and other risks associated with heights, ensuring their health and safety while on the job.
